Output 89c793eac51fb7f54b0d4ce74a8172b81dfe5ef547ce0ab1c5548f765418b1e1:25

value
5293211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0f8c3a3db878e2668829e2a2593094632e68767 OP_EQUAL
address
3NCZHxKwL1tbxc4g3Jov65X24c54Mwc9Uu
transaction
89c793eac51fb7f54b0d4ce74a8172b81dfe5ef547ce0ab1c5548f765418b1e1
spent
true